Transaction adbce42548871c9491f772c004d96679985fdbd369fcce4721e40010e007013f
1 Input
2 Outputs
- adbce42548871c9491f772c004d96679985fdbd369fcce4721e40010e007013f:0
- adbce42548871c9491f772c004d96679985fdbd369fcce4721e40010e007013f:1
value 8319566
address 338wRWg87yjgveS2sbmmVS67ixuzyAJWLF
value 5017560
address 19fQei4C6iY4xnDNLy8UtkdDFrj9iAs9SM